Understanding a Takedown in Wrestling

In wrestling, a takedown is a fundamental move where one wrestler brings their opponent down to the mat, gaining control. This is typically achieved by using both strength and technique, aiming to trip or lift the opponent to create a fall. The most effective takedowns often involve seizing the opponent's legs or using their momentum against them, which can lead to an instant victory if executed correctly.

Types of Takedowns

  • Leg Takedown: Involves targeting the opponent's legs, employing techniques such as hip throws or single/double leg takedowns.
  • Body Takedown: Engaging with the upper body, it typically involves clinching and maneuvering the opponent to unbalance them.
  • Sweep Takedown: Utilizing a sweeping motion to knock the opponent off their feet, often catching them by surprise.

Each of these styles requires practice to master the balance of timing, positioning, and grip. Being skilled in takedowns is crucial, as successfully completing one not only scores points in competitive wrestling but also establishes dominance in a match.
